当前位置:首页 > 问问

st软件调试是什么 st软件调试的定义和重要性

1、st软件调试的概念

st软件调试是指使用st软件对系统进行测试和改进的过程,以保证系统的可靠性和稳定性。调试是软件开发过程中不可或缺的一步,它可以帮助开发人员及时发现并修复问题,提高软件质量。st软件调试主要涵盖硬件的调试、软件的调试等方面。

2、st软件调试的重要性

在系统开发过程中,出现问题是不可避免的。如果没有经过严格的调试,一旦出现问题,则会直接影响整个系统的稳定性和可靠性,因此st软件调试显得非常重要。在进行st软件调试时,可以尽早发现系统中可能存在的问题,及时对其进行修复,提高系统的可靠性和稳定性。

此外,st软件调试还可以优化系统的性能,提升系统的效率。通过调试,可以发现系统中存在的冗余功能、低效算法等问题,并对其进行调整和优化。

3、st软件调试的工具

在进行st软件调试时,使用合适的工具非常重要。常用的st软件调试工具包括:

a. 仿真器

仿真器是一种可以执行仿真程序的硬件设备,其特点是可以与开发工具进行后台通信,将程序直接烧录至目标芯片或板子中。

b. 调试器

调试器是一种工具,可以用于观察和监测程序执行的情况,也可以帮助我们检测程序中可能存在的问题。调试器通常配合实际硬件平台一起使用。

c. 逻辑分析仪

逻辑分析仪可用于记录和分析嵌入式系统中的信号、电气信号以及微处理器控制线的通讯情况。逻辑分析仪可以帮助我们找到各种各样的软件和硬件错误,使得潜在的问题在是更快的时间精准的解决。

4、st软件调试的流程

st软件调试一般分为预调试、调试、稳定三个阶段:

a. 预调试阶段

在系统调试之前,通常需要进行预调试。预调试阶段主要是进行系统组装、配置,并进行简单的测试。预调试的目的是迅速发现系统中的故障和问题,以便后续进行调试和修复。

b. 调试阶段

系统进入调试阶段后,通常需要先进行单元测试,确保系统的每个单元模块都可以独立工作。然后,进行集成测试,测试系统不同的集成部分是否可以正常交互、协作工作。

c. 稳定阶段

当系统正常工作一段时间后,需要进入稳定阶段。在稳定阶段,可以对系统进行更加深入的性能测试和压力测试,以发现系统在不同环境下的反应情况,提高系统的可靠性和稳定性。

声明:此文信息来源于网络,登载此文只为提供信息参考,并不用于任何商业目的。如有侵权,请及时联系我们:fendou3451@163.com
标签:

  • 关注微信

相关文章